#3a6d73 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3a6d73 is composed of 22.7% red, 42.7%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.6% cyan, 5.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 186.3 degrees, a saturation of 32.9% and a lightness of 33.9%. #3a6d73 color hex could be obtained by blending #74dae6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#3a6d73

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a0b is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3a6d73

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555858 is the less saturated color, while #0597a8 is the most saturated one.
